Job Description

Finley Road Partners provides specialized administrative, human resources, staffing, and related employer services for a variety of clients. The Company specializes in event labor management. With local expertise and national reach, we have the industry’s most comprehensive database of broadcast technicians, and the country’s best crewing managers located on the ground in local markets throughout North America. We’re the Employer-of-Choice for broadcast field technicians around the U.S. and Canada.

What Internships Are Available?

Two internship opportunities are available on the ProCrewz® team. We are looking for a Data/Business Analyst, and a User Support Specialist.

What are the Job Responsibilities?

The interns will provide support to the Technology / ProCrewz® team as it relates to user needs, business analytics, reporting, and ad hoc projects. These candidates should be prepared to work in a fast-paced, team-oriented environment. Responsibilities will include:

1. Assist ProCrewz® Support with requests from internal stakeholders, clients, and mobile app users.

2. Provide analyses of job and field technician data to identify trends, variances, and establish key performance indicators, as well as make business recommendations.

3. Follow at least one software development initiative to learn the development lifecycle and understand agile methodologies.

4. Perform other related duties and projects as required.

What are the Terms and Conditions of the Internship?

1. Internship location: Remote or Lombard, Illinois

2. Temporary employment from 5/31/23 - 8/18/23 – some flexibility to start & end date based on student’s schedule

3. 20-30 hours per work week, Monday–Friday, a schedule will be mutually agreed upon

4. $25.00 / hour

5. Students and recent graduates may apply

6. Interns will not be eligible for Company benefits

7. Dress code is business casual

8. Desktop or laptop computer will be provided

Qualifications

1. Must be 18+ years or older

2. An ambitious self-starter looking to get real world experience.

3. Completed at least 2 years at an accredited college or university.

4. Proficient in basic computers skills (Mac or PC)

5. Detail oriented and organized, as well as an ability to communicate clearly and effectively.

6. Team player and willing to roll up your sleeves

7. Strong analytical skills
